
Barclays Bank PLC, founded in 1690 and headquartered in London, UK, is a leading global financial institution that provides a diverse range of banking services and financial solutions to individuals, businesses, and institutions. The bank's core offerings include retail banking, investment banking, wealth management, and credit cards, catering to a wide spectrum of clients.
